The Quinn Foundation is a private foundation headquartered in Leawood, Kansas. Established in 2006, it operates as a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ization with a focus on philanthropic grantmaking. The foundation supports charitable work primarily through its relationship with the Stray Dog Institute.

Mission & Focus Areas
The Quinn Foundation makes grants on behalf of the Stray Dog Institute, which is committed to building a better world for people, animals, and the environment. The foundation's primary funding focus areas include:
- Farmed animal and food systems
- Food security
- Animal welfare and rescue
- Environmental protection
- Agriculture and forestry
- Social rights

How much is The Quinn Foundation required to give away each year?
Private foundations must generally distribute about 5% of their assets annually. For 2024, The Quinn Foundation reported a distributable amount of $1.5M on its IRS Form 990-PF —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.
